配置单元分组依据和排序依据收集列表

ux6nzvsh  于 2021-05-29  发布在  Hadoop
关注(0)|答案(0)|浏览(248)

select B.name, count(B.items) as count, concat_ws('|',collect_list(B.items)) as items from (select distinct name,items,item_rank from SourceA)B group by B.name order by B.item_rank 错误:列引用项“”无效
尝试输出 nameofperson,count(items),list of items (pen,paper,book..) 但顺序应该从 item_rank 按升序 example : pen item_rank 1, paper item_rank 2, book item_rank 3 项目顺序应按照收集清单中笔、纸、书等的等级升序排列
我的收藏列表输出是乱七八糟的笔、书、纸,当我按子查询内的顺序排序时,它就跟不上了
如果我在外部保持秩序,我会得到错误无效列引用项\u排名
哪里出了问题
谢谢

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题